1 Percy St Charleston, SC 29403 MLS# 25005667
Located in Charleston's Cannonborough neighborhood, 1 Percy Street is a fully restored multi-family residence combining historic character with modern updates. Originally built in the 1880s, the home underwent a full renovation in 2020, including new electrical wiring, plumbing systems, HVAC with updated ductwork, and a natural gas line. The exterior features a copper roof, copper gutters, and a freshly painted facade. Inside, all windows and doors were repaired or replaced, and new insulation and drywall were installed. This three-story property offers flexible living arrangements, making it ideal for a primary residence with rental income or as a full investment. (see more)The first-floor unit is a two-bedroom, two-and-a-half-bath space with an open floor plan, a chef's kitchen with custom cabinetry, an original exposed brick fireplace, and a sunlit dining area. The primary suite includes an en-suite bath and walk-in closet, with a mudroom and half bath completing the layout. The second-floor unit has a private entrance, three bedrooms, two bathrooms, two living spaces, a dedicated laundry area, and access to a large piazza. The third-floor unit is a one-bedroom, one-bath apartment with an efficiency kitchen, sitting area, and shared laundry access. Vaulted ceilings and ample natural light create an open, inviting feel. Situated just minutes from King Street's dining and nightlife, the home is near popular spots like Vern's Wine Bar, Chubby Fish, Xiao Bao Biscuit, and The Darling Oyster Bar. The property includes two off-street parking spaces and sits in a high-elevation area where flood insurance is not required. With strong income potential, all three units operate as 30-day corporate rentals, generating a total of $11,350 per month. The home's prime location, modern systems, and well-preserved historic charm make 1 Percy Street a rare opportunity in Charleston's competitive market.
